I doubt they\u2019ll do much better with <strong>Black Bag<\/strong>, a spy thriller starring Michael Fassbender (The Killer) and Cate Blanchett (Blue Jasmine) as married spies NOT at all like Mr. and Mrs. Smith. Their spy business is serious business. Slow and talky, <strong>Black Bag<\/strong> will definitely not appeal to viewers looking for something like Jason Bourne.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">\u00a0George (Fassbender), who works for an unspecified British intelligence agency, is tasked with finding the traitor who stole a top-secret software program called Severus (aka The MacGuffin). He\u2019s given a list with the names of five suspects on it. One of them is his wife and fellow agent Kathryn (Blanchett). The others are Freddie (Burke, Furiosa: A Mad Max Saga), a young hotshot agent recently passed over for promotion and maybe a little resentful; Clarissa (Abela, Back to Black), a mentally unstable satellite surveillance expert and Freddie\u2019s girlfriend; James (Page, Bridgerton), the cocky agent who did get the promotion and his girlfriend, agency psychiatrist Zoe (Harris, Moneypenny from the recent James Bond films).<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">\u00a0To divulge any specific plot details about <strong>Black Bag<\/strong> would be tantamount to treason. I\u2019ll only say George gets his investigation rolling by inviting all concerned parties to his house for dinner. He then confronts them with their personal secrets in order to rattle them. The only other bit of info I\u2019m willing to reveal is that former James Bond actor Pierce Brosnan plays the agency head. He may or may not be involved with the leak. Okay, that\u2019s it!<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">\u00a0I realize how pessimistic I must sound when I say <strong>Black Bag<\/strong> won\u2019t find an audience. Uh, this is why we watch trailers, to avoid surprises like this. <strong>Black Bag<\/strong> is more John le Carre than Ian Fleming.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">\u00a0That being said, I\u2019ll admit to being put off by the film\u2019s slow pace. At the same time, I knew it was leading up to something. Watching <strong>Black Bag<\/strong> takes a lot of patience, but it pays off unlike the recent drama Magazine Dreams. It does go somewhere. And no, it\u2019s not an action-packed affair. Instead, it runs on tension. There\u2019s always something going on. It\u2019s the ultimate spy game, a chess match with George skillfully moving the pieces. It assumes its audience is intelligent enough to get it.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">\u00a0The acting in <strong>Black Bag<\/strong> is very good. Fassbender and Blanchett work extremely well off of each other. Both of them being part of the intelligence community puts them on a level playing field. They know the tricks of the trade and are prepared to countermove each other\u2019s every move. It\u2019s interesting seeing how they sustain a marriage while working in a profession built on secrecy. Fassbender, playing it calm and cool to an almost eerie degree, keeps the viewer on edge with the steady way he approaches his work. There isn\u2019t much that escapes his gaze. He\u2019s always a few moves ahead of his opponent. Blanchett matches her co-star move for move. She\u2019s a little more sly and playful in her approach to her work. I\u2019d hate to go up against either of them in a poker game.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">\u00a0The supporting cast is equally adept in their roles. They\u2019re all smart, but none of them are any match for George and Kathryn. The standout for me is Abela as the mentally unstable Clarissa. She didn\u2019t do a terrible job as the late singer Amy Winehouse in last summer\u2019s biopic Back to Black, a movie I liked better on a second viewing. She reacts to a revelation about her lover with a shocking sudden act of violence and does so calmly. It\u2019s freaky.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">\u00a0Soderbergh is a skilled filmmaker in spite of s*** shows like the Magic Mike movies. He\u2019s also an amazing cinematographer (as \u201cPeter Andrews\u201d) and editor (as \u201cMary Ann Bernard\u201d). He\u2019s always on point with his visuals. He employs soft-focus and wide-angle lenses to amp up the feeling of danger. His editing is tight and taut without ever becoming a jumbled visual mess. It\u2019s minimalism at its best. As always, he works in perfect conjunction with Koepp\u2019s smart and tight script. The pacing is too slow for some, but others will appreciate what Soderbergh is going for with <strong>Black Bag<\/strong>.<img data-recalc-dims=\"1\" lo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ter size-full wp-image-11476\" src=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/03\/Black-Bag-POSTER.jpg?resize=620%2C918&#038;ssl=1\" alt=\"\" width=\"620\" height=\"918\" srcset=\"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/03\/Black-Bag-POSTER.jpg?w=620&amp;ssl=1 620w, https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/03\/Black-Bag-POSTER.jpg?resize=203%2C300&amp;ssl=1 203w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 620px) 100vw, 620px\" \/><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Black Bag (2025)\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 Focus\/Drama-Thriller\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 RT: 93 minutes\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 Rated R (language including some sexual references, some violence)\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 Director: Steven Soderbergh\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 Screenplay: David Koepp\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 Music: David Holmes\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 Cinematography: Steven Soderbergh (as \u201cPeter Andrews\u201d)\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 Release date: March 14, 2025 (US)\u00a0\u00a0\u00a0 Cast: Cate Blanchett, Michael Fassbender, Marisa Abela, Tom Burke, Naomie Harris, Rege-Jean Page, Pierce Brosnan, Gustaf Skarsgard, Kae [&hellip;]<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":2,"featured_media":11477,"comment_status":"closed","ping_status":"open","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":{"nf_dc_page":"","_jetpack_memberships_contains_paid_content":false,"footnotes":""},"categories":[23],"tags":[],"class_list":["post-11470","post","type-post","status-publish","format-standard","has-post-thumbnail","hentry","category-suspense-thrillers"],"jetpack_featured_media_url":"https:\/\/i0.wp.com\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/03\/Black-Bag-PIC.jpg?fit=620%2C348&ssl=1","jetpack_sharing_enabled":true,"jetpack_likes_enabled":true,"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/11470","targetHints":{"allow":["GET"]}}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/post"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/2"}],"replies":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/comments?post=11470"}],"version-history":[{"count":3,"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/11470\/revisions"}],"predecessor-version":[{"id":11770,"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/11470\/revisions\/11770"}],"wp:featuredmedia":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media\/11477"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=11470"}],"wp:term":[{"taxonomy":"category","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/categories?post=11470"},{"taxonomy":"post_tag","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/movieguy247.com\/MovieGuy\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/tags?post=11470"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
